Related: How to Configure Mail Settings for iPhone and iPad Use Gmail in iPhone's Mail App To access your Gmail emails in the stock Mail app, first, launch the Settings app on your iPhone. In Settings, scroll a bit down and tap "Passwords & Accounts." On the "Passwords & Accounts" page, choose "Add Account.".

In the Gmail app for Android, iPhone, and iPad, you can add: Another Gmail address A non-Gmail address, like Outlook, iCloud Mail, or Yahoo You can add up to 5 email addresses to your Gmail account.

Add an email account to your iPhone or iPad Set up an email account in the Mail app on your iOS device - automatically or manually. Set up automatically if you use a common email provider If you use an email provider like iCloud, Google, Microsoft Exchange, or Yahoo, Mail can automatically set up your email account with just your email address and password.
